Question 1:

In what ways does your media product use, develop or challenge forms and conventions of real media products?

Question 1 Notes

I have used NME as a basis of my magazine as it is of the same genre of mine. I have used the layout the same as one of the front covers as well as how I have used the masthead to create mine I used the masthead as it is short snappy and gets the attention of the public quickly without using up too much of valuable front page space instead of ‘NME’ standing for ‘new musical express’ I used ‘CME’ standing for ‘Charlies musical express’ as this is my name. although I used a different kind of camera shot when taking the picture for my front cover I used the same style of model credit as I liked the way it was lower down in black bold writing 9but used different font not covering a lot of the main image. Just as on the NME front cover I used a quote from the person in the main image just above the model credit using red text instead of white as this links in with the colour theme in the masthead as the one of NME does. I have also used the same technique in my other pages by taking an example of a magazine page and duplicating it with the things I want to use in my magazine but changing it at bits to suit my genre and style of magazine.

Question 2: How does your media product represent particular social groups?

How are age groups/gender/social classes represented? Use the skills and knowledge you gained for preparation of section A of the exam.

Question 2 Notes

As my magazine is based on pop/chart music it is mainly aimed at 13+ but no particular age or gender because pop and chart music can be for everyone. Throughout my magazine it may seem like it is targeted more at younger people due to the language being used such as slang which will draw more attention to the teenage generation. I have used the colour black white and red like a traditional pop or chart music magazine such as NME or Q which shows it is targeted to both genders and this will also show as there are articles on both girl and boy artists.The different pop artists that are involved and shown within the magazine will represent different social classes. As my magazine is based on pop and chart music the articles will be about the most common and popular artists at the time which will represent different social classes based on their age, gender and class.
